Why Resize Your Signature Image?

Most online registration portals (like government exams, visa applications, and legal forms) have strict rules for signatures. If your file is too large or the dimensions are wrong, your application might get rejected. What are the standard dimensions for a signature in CM?

Most official portals (like passport or exam forms) require a signature of 4.5 cm x 1.5 cm or 3.5 cm x 1.5 cm. You can easily set these by selecting the "Centimeters (CM)" unit in our settings panel and entering these values.
